#1c03c7 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#1c03c7 is composed of 11% red, 1.2% green and 78%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.9% cyan, 98.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 247.7 degrees, a saturation of 97% and a lightness of 39.6%. #1c03c7 color hex could be obtained by blending #3806ff with #00008f.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

● #1c03c7 color description : Strong blue.
The hexadecimal color #1c03c7 has RGB values of R:28, G:3, B:199 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 1835975.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010006 is the darkest color, while #f3f1ff is the lightest one.
